Jessy Mendiola Reveals Near Breakup with Husband Luis Manzano

- Advertisement -

Jessy Mendiola has admitted that she and her husband, Luis Manzano, almost broke up during the early stages of their marriage.

According to Mendiola, a serious argument arose between them shortly after they got married, revolving around some of Luis’ friends whom Jessy didn’t approve of.

- Advertisement -

In a vlog posted by Jessy on September 8, 2024, where her husband Luis appeared as a guest, the couple played “Truth or Dare.” One of the questions Jessy answered was about the time they nearly separated.

She explained that after their wedding, she became wary of some of Luis’ friends, suspecting that their intentions toward him were not good. Jessy shared her concerns with her husband, but instead of siding with her, Luis prioritized his bond with his friends.

After a serious conversation, Jessy realized that Luis might not have been ready to start a family at the time, as he struggled to choose, prioritize, and stand up for her.

A few days later, Luis apologized to Jessy, having reflected on the situation. In the end, Jessy chose to stay with him because of her love, and now the couple shares a daughter named Peanut.
